House unanimously votes to eliminate 1-cent coin permanently

Americans could soon lose the ability to offer a penny for their thoughts as the nation’s smallest coin moves closer to becoming a relic of the past.

The House of Representatives voted unanimously Monday to retire the 1-cent coin, approving the bipartisan Common Cents Act and sending it to the next stage of the legislative process.

The measure would prohibit the Treasury from minting additional pennies, except for collector coins. It would also create a system for rounding cash purchases to the nearest 5 cents, removing the need for pennies in everyday transactions.

Cash wages would be treated differently: When a paycheck total is not divisible by 5 cents, it would have to be rounded up.

Pennies already in circulation would continue to be recognized as legal tender.

The US Mint halted penny production in November 2025, ending 232 years of regular circulation for the coin.

If President Donald Trump signs the legislation, Congress would make the change permanent and prevent a future administration from reversing the policy.

The push to eliminate the penny comes as production costs have soared. By 2025, making a penny cost more than three times its face value.

In a press release announcing the decision, the Treasury estimated that ending penny production would produce immediate annual savings of $56 million.

House GOP Conference Chair Lisa McClain, R-Mich., and Rep. Robert Garcia, D-Calif., the top Democrat on the House Oversight Committee, led the legislation.

The bill follows an earlier measure led by McClain that passed both the House and Senate and directed the federal government to stop producing pennies. However, that legislation did not address how cash payments would be rounded.

The proposal also includes a provision allowing the US Mint to make nickels with less expensive materials than those currently used.

Congress would track the rule’s impact by requiring the Treasury to study how the change affects low-income Americans, older consumers, debanked people and other groups.
